K081860 is an FDA 510(k) clearance for the ZIMMER SEGMENTAL SYSTEM VARIABLE STIFFNESS STEM EXTENSIONS AND INTERCALARY SE.... Classified as Prosthesis, Hip, Semi-constrained, Metal/ceramic/polymer, Cemented Or Non-porous, Uncemented (product code LZO), Class II - Special Controls.

Submitted by Zimmer, Inc. (Warsaw, US). The FDA issued a Cleared decision on September 26, 2008 after a review of 87 days - a notably fast clearance cycle.

This device falls under the Orthopedic FDA review panel, regulated under 21 CFR 888.3353 - the FDA orthopedic device regulatory framework. The Traditional 510(k) pathway establishes clearance through substantial equivalence to a legally marketed predicate device, without requiring clinical trial data.
